Different newspapers might opt for varying size formats. Overall Appearance: Newspapers are normally printed on large sheets of newsprint and folded. Editorials usually appear in the first section of the paper, although some newspapers have a separate section devoted just to insights and opinion. Typical sections include: national/international news local news sports entertainment/amusements classified advertisements and neighborhood news. Most newspapers are divided into sections. The most important news events typically appear on the front page of the first section of the paper. Lead articles will begin on the front pages of the various newspaper sections and will continue deeper in the paper. Layout and Arrangement: Newspapers arrange articles on the page in columns. Those that are included as special inserts or supplements may be in color and even on glossy paper. Advertisements imbedded within the paper itself are typically black and white.

Photos are typically in black and white, however some sections of the paper, such as the weekend comics, might make use of color.Īdvertisements : Newspapers will include advertisements throughout the paper and might even have full page and special insert advertisements. Photographs might come from syndicated sources or from the paper's own staff photographers. Illustrations/Photographs : Newspapers make extensive use of photographs. Local papers also typically publish obituaries. Newspapers published in localities will typically have a section that provides national and international news coverage and additional sections that focus on local news and interests. Anything is fair game for a newspaper, from politics to science to art and music. Subject Focus : Newspaper articles typically report news on a wide variety of topics. Major national and regional newspapers typically publish daily, with increased coverage on weekends. Letters to the editors will routinely provide the names of the readers submitting the letters.įrequency : Newspapers can be published daily, weekly, bi-weekly, or even just on weekends. Editorials might attribute authorship or will imply that the newspaper editors are the authors. Feature stories will normally attribute authorship. Articles may be obtained from the various national and international wire services such as Associated Press and Reuters and may only reference the wire service providing the news article. Here are five easy steps that the home archivist can take to archive newspaper clippings in a way that won’t harm other documents: The damage done by newspaper print is irreversible! You don’t want this to happen to your original documents, such as death certificates, birth certificates, and marriage records. The paper used for newspapers is very acidic, and the chemicals in newspaper print can leave an orange or dark stain upon contact with another document.
